Special Counsel Robert Mueller interviewed a former spokesman for President Donald Trump’s legal team on Thursday, The Daily Caller News Foundation has confirmed.

Former Justice Department spokesperson Mark Corallo met with Mueller’s team for two hours, Victoria Toensing, his attorney, told TheDCNF.

The Daily Beast first reported the news.

Corallo resigned as spokesman for Trump’s legal team last July, shortly after it was reported that Donald Trump Jr. hosted a meeting at Trump Tower in June 2016 with a group of Russians who promised dirt on former Secretary of State Hillary Clinton.

It has since been reported that Corallo resigned over concerns that the Trump White House had obstructed justice in its response to the Trump Tower revelation.

Trump and White House Communications Director Hope Hicks drafted a statement that left out key details of the meeting. Trump Jr. attended the meeting with then-campaign chairman Paul Manafort and Jared Kushner.

The initial White House statement asserted that the meeting was held to discuss Russia’s prohibitions against Americans adopting Russian children. Emails that Trump Jr. exchanged prior to the June 9, 2016, meeting showed that he accepted the meeting after an acquaintance said a Russian government lawyer wanted to provide damaging information about Clinton.

“If it is what you say I love it,” Trump Jr. said.

Corallo was reportedly concerned with a conversation he had with Hicks and Trump prior to the release of the White House’s official statement.

Hicks said that Trump Jr.’s emails “will never get out,” according to The New York Times.

Corallo was concerned about Hicks’ comment for two reasons. He was reportedly worried that Hicks was suggesting that Trump Jr.’s emails be concealed and also that the discussion was held without a lawyer present. This meant the conversation was not protected by attorney-client privilege.

All of the parties involved in the Trump Tower meeting have denied that any collusion took place. The Trump campaign has claimed the Russian delegation sought the meeting under false pretenses and that there was no follow-up to the meeting. Toensing declined to give specifics about Corallo’s meeting with Mueller’s team. Earlier this week, Mueller & Co. interviewed former White House strategist Steve Bannon for 20 hours over the course of two days.
